The battle continues between Clark Enterprises and Brookfield Office Properties for the site above the Bethesda Metro station. While Brookfield hopes to build an office or residential tower with a 10,000-square-foot park on the opposite side of the structure, Clark would prefer the park be directly above the Metro station. To further promote the possible future for a Bethesda Metro Park, Clark will host an outdoor event on April 22, or Earth Day, from 4:30 p.m. to 6:30 p.m. with bocce, corn hole, ping pong, music, and free food.
